Food & Hospitality Asia Maldives Global Culinary Challenge & Exhibition opens in Male

Over 110 stalls represented more than 50 companies from local, regional and international markets

One of the largest gatherings of food and hospitality industry in Maldives was inaugurated on May 8 by Maldives Minister of State for Tourism in national capital Male.

Minister of State for Tourism of Maldives Ahmed Salih inaugurated the Food and Hospitality Asia Maldives (FHAM) Global Culinary Challenge and Exhibition that began on Monday at Hulhumale Central Park in the capital Male. 

According to a press statement, the event, organised by Dhivehi Expo Services in conjunction with CDC Events and Travel of Sri Lanka, and is set to be the largest gathering of industry professionals in the Maldives this year.

The exhibition showcases a wide range of products and services offered by international and local companies

 

In the statement, the organisers say that they were honoured to welcome their esteemed guests, including Ahmed Salih the Minister of State for Tourism, and High Commissioners from India, Sri Lanka, Pakistan, Indonesia, Saudi Arabia, and Japan, as well as Amir Mansoor, Managing Director of Lily International, which is the principal sponsor of the event. In addition, senior officials from Dhivehi Expo and CDC events were also present at the inauguration of the event.

In his address, Salih highlighted the importance of events such as FHAM. The statement adds that the minister praised the organisers for their efforts in bringing together top local and regional names for the event under one roof and providing a platform for them to network, showcase their products and services and create new business connections.

The statement adds that Mansoor expressed his pleasure in sponsoring the event since its inception. “This event is the premier platform for F&B and tourism professionals from around the world. In this regard, Lily International is showcasing major brands at its stand in the event, demonstrating our commitment to the industry,” Mansoor said.

The statement adds that Event Director of Dhivehi Expo, Mohamed Bassam Adam said this year there was an overwhelming support by exhibitors. He expressed hope for a lucrative gathering and successful event for all participants and cited aspirations for even a bigger event with more participants for both the exhibition and culinary challenge next year. 

The statement adds that this year’s exhibition is bigger and better than ever before, with over 110 stalls representing more than 50 companies from local, regional and international markets. The exhibition showcases a wide range of products and services offered by international and local companies to the tourism industry of the Maldives, including food and beverage, kitchen equipment and systems, amenities, cutlery and crockery, furniture, and much more.

The main highlight of FHAM is the International Culinary Challenge, which attracts over 500 chefs from almost all resorts and hotels in the Maldives. The event is endorsed and certified by the World Association of Chefs and Society (WACS) and is organised in partnership with Chef Guilds of Maldives (CGM) and Chef Guilds of Lanka (CGL). This year’s competition features over 600 participants, 11 national teams, and over 120 resorts competing in 21 categories, says the statement. The FHAM International Culinary Challenge provides an excellent opportunity for chefs to showcase their skills and creativity while competing for prestigious awards. The competition is judged by a panel of renowned chefs from around the world, ensuring that only the best of the best are awarded the top prizes.
